TO THE MEMBERS OF THE UNITED STATES SENATE:
The U.S. Chamber of Commerce supports S. 383, the bipartisan “Utilizing Significant Emissions with Innovative Technologies (USE IT) Act.” Cosponsorship of this bill will be included in the “leadership” component of the Chamber’s “How They Voted Scorecard.”
The USE IT Act would complement the recent expansion of the carbon capture, utilization and storage (CCUS) tax credit by fostering increased collaboration between governmental and non-governmental entities involved in the construction and development of CCUS facilities and carbon dioxide pipelines. It would also advance research opportunities for carbon utilization and direct carbon capture. Together, the provisions in the USE IT Act would enable continued progress on issues such as technology development, energy infrastructure buildout, and the associated regulatory framework that are necessary for widespread deployment of key CCUS applications.

The Chamber has long supported the potential for CCUS technologies to result in innovative, scalable solutions to reduce carbon emissions and preserve the affordability and diversity of our energy system. The USE IT Act advances this goal and ensures that the United States maintains an all-of-the-above energy strategy well into the future.
